Identity, Registration and Participation Project
The OAS, in accordance with its mandates, looks for ways to contribute to democratic Governance and the development of people by promoting civil identification in its member states. The expected outcomes of this program include: 1) the creation of tools to improve civil registration applications (i.e. regional case studies, criteria, an a handbook on ‘best practices'); 2) carrying out registration campaigns, strengthening oversight networks, strengthening citizen initiative, and monitoring networks and strengthened citizen motivation, operating in multicultural contexts; and 3) making available technological products to strengthen of civil registries.
The project approaches the lack of civil identity from a perspective of promotion of democratic governance and a focus of rights, while bearing in mind the existence of vulnerable populations. For that reason, the project will carry out pilot projects to address under-registration in relation to vulnerable populations, such as indigenous groups. The project also seeks to foment social and political consciousness on the importance of ensuring the right to an identity, and to increase PUICA's capacity to implement and promote technical assistance in the field of civil identity and civil registration systems.
Modernization of Haiti's National Identification System
The program for the development and modernization of the National System of Registration and Identification in Haiti was created following after the successes following the registration of over three million eligible voters for national elections of 2006. Along with the general objective of modernizing registration and identification systems, the project aims to eliminate under-registration of children completely within two years.

Registry Management Assistance Project
The program to strengthen the Honduran Civil Registry aims to reach three objectives to improve the internal control systems of the National Registry: the first is to computerize information in registry books; the second is to improve registration formats as a means of increasing security in the management of the Civil Registry; and the creation of an Integrated System of Registration Services.

Project to Modernize the Civil Registry in Paraguay
The Project for the Modernization of the Civil Registry in Paraguay (MOREVCIV) aims to modernize the administrative systems in the civil registry by using uniform technology, especially by computerizing existing and future vital statistics certificates in a computerized database. This modernization would result in strengthening information security, improving quality control, and in planning for contingencies in matters related to the civil registration.
